  • Analysis+of+Device-to-Device+Communications

    Device-to-device(D2D) communications are now considered as an integral part of future 5G networks which will enable direct communication between user equipment (UE) without unnecessary routing via the network infrastructure. This architecture will result in higher throughputs than conventional cellular networks, but with the increased potential for co-channel interference induced by randomly located cellular and D2D UEs.

  • Attachment+Transmission+in+Wireless+Networks

    Wireless penetration has witnessed explosive growth over the last two decades. Accordingly, wireless devices have become much denser per unit area, resulting in an overcrowded usage of wireless resources. To avoid radio interferences and packet collisions, wireless stations have to exchange control messages to coordinate well. The existing wisdoms of conveying control messages could be classified into three categories: explicit, implicit, or hybrid.

  • Cognitive+Radio+Networks

    According to the statistics of the Federal Communications Commission (FCC), temporal and geographical variations in the utilization of the as- signed spectrum range from 15% to 85%. The limited available radio spec- trum and the inefficiency in spectrum usage necessitate a new commu- nication paradigm to exploit the existing spectrum dynamically.

  • Cognitive+Wireless+Network

    Cognitive radio has emerged as a promising technology for maximizing the utiliza- tion of the limited radio bandwidth while accommodating the increasing amount of services and applications in wireless networks. A cognitive radio (CR) transceiver is able to adapt to the dynamic radio environment and the network parameters to maximize the utilization of the limited radio resources while providing flexibility in wireless access. The key features of a CR transceiver are awareness of the radio envi- ronment (in terms of spectrum usage, power spectral density of transmitted/received signals, wireless protocol signaling) and intelligence.
